Founded in 1967, Waikiki Health is a nonprofit, Federally Qualified Health Center (FQHC) that offers a Patient-Centered Medical Home targeting our community’s most vulnerable populations. Our clinical and program sites provide holistic care in welcoming, supportive, and nonjudgmental environments. Waikiki Health’s mission is to provide quality medical and social services that are accessible and affordable for everyone, regardless of ability to pay.

Summary of position: Waikiki Health is seeking a Revenue Cycle Financial Counselor to optimize professional billing, collections, and accounts receivable workflows. In this role, you will secure revenue integrity by verifying patient insurance, confirming primary care provider status, and obtaining service authorizations. You will also collaborate directly with executive leadership on critical financial projects – including the annual HRSA Uniform Data System (UDS) Report – while providing exceptional cross-functional support to clinical and administrative staff.
